CyberNYC Initiative awards Prof. Sarah Ita Levitan another year of funding

September 4, 2024
Share
 Two young women chatting and sharing their laptops

Congratulations to Assistant Professor Sarah Ita Levitan, also a member of the doctoral faculty at the CUNY Graduate Center for both Computer Science and Linguistics PhD programs, who has been awarded another year of funding from the Google's CyberNYC Initiative! She is one of seven CUNY faculty members to receive this funding from Google.

This award of $100,000 is to continue working on the project "News or Opinion: Fine grained analysis of text data to inform online readers." 

She is the lead PI and the project is in collaboration with Prof. Shweta from John Jay College.
